Méthodes Agiles - Comprendre la démarche Agile

Présentation

Objectifs & compétences

À l'issue de cette formation, les apprenants seront capables de :
  • Comprendre ce qui différencie les approches prédictives des approches adaptatives 
  • Appréhender les principales approches Agile (SCRUM, Kanban, Lean, etc.) 
  • Comprendre la notion d'équipe et le travail à réaliser dans le cadre de l'agilité 
  • Disposer d'un aperçu des éléments/techniques de base et comprendre leur mise en œuvre dans un projet 
  • Aborder les changements (niveau humain et niveau contractuel) qu'engendrent l'agilité.

Public visé

Directeurs/ Chef de projet, ● Acteurs projet, ● Toute personne devant intervenir dans un projet agile, en tant que contributeur ou hiérarchique de contributeurs.

Pré-requis

Aucun prérequis technique
● Expérience souhaitée en gestion de projet ou participation occasionnelle à un
projet dans le cadre de ses missions
● Avoir un niveau d’anglais suffisant pour comprendre les termes utilisés.

Programme

Introduction
● Pourquoi l’agilité ?
● Approches prédictive et adaptative
● Histoire de l’agilité
● Manifeste Agile.

Ateliers possibles* : Le jeu des pièces, l’usine à Post-it ou les avions en papier.
(*) Les ateliers ne seront pas tous réalisés. Ils seront choisis par le formateur
en fonction du groupe, de sa taille et de ses attentes.
2. Culture Agile
● Être Agile
● Une approche empirique, itérative et incrémentale
● Ce que l’agilité va changer
● Champs d’application et facteurs de succès.
Atelier : la prairie
3. Quelques approches agiles
● Kanban
● Scrum
● Influence du Lean
● Xtrem programming
● RAD.
Ateliers possibles* : Kanban pizza, Lego4scrum ou Scrumble.

Jour 2
4. Un projet Agile
● Présentation du cas d’étude,
● Un produit à réaliser :
o Définition de la vision,
o La valeur,
o MVP (Minimal Viable Product).
● Des besoins :
o Product Backlog,
o User stories,
o Un Product Owner.
● Une équipe pour réaliser le produit :
o Les différentes étapes de constitution d’une équipe,
o Identifier les dysfonctionnements,
o Equipe « auto-organisée » :
● Concepts
● Création et cohésion
● Collaboration et organisation
● Problèmes, décisions et conflits
● Innovation et créativité.
o La communication
● Définition et modèles
● Communication et agilité
● Bonnes pratiques
● Communication non-violente
● Pour aller plus loin...

Performance et qualité
● Produire de la valeur
● Les indicateurs de performance
● Garantir la qualité
● Améliorer le fonctionnement de l’équipe.

● Des itérations :
o Les estimations,
o Organiser une itération,
o Daily meeting,
o Feedbacks,
o Rétrospectives.
Atelier : illustration des concepts sur un cas d’étude.

Jour 3
5. Un projet Agile (suite)
● Une organisation bienveillante
o Servant Leader
o Scrum Master
o Coach Agile
● Des exemples de pratiques
o La gestion des anomalies
o L’intégration continue
o Le Test Driven Development (TDD)

6. La conduite du changement
● Résister
● Accompagnement au changement
● Facteurs d’échec
Atelier : A votre avis, quel changement va amener une démarche agile ?
7. Contractualisation
● Problématique
● Axes d’approche
● Exemples
Atelier : Réflexion sur les types et contenus des contrats dans un contexte agile

Modalités

Pédagogie

Exposé théorique, pratique et participatif, dispensé en français, alternant :
o présentation théorique
o discussion autour des cas organisationnels des participants.
o Vérification de la compréhension au fur et à mesure de l’avancement
par la mise en œuvre d’ateliers.

● Support en français fourni aux stagiaires sous format LMS (accès en ligne).

Évaluation / Certification

Evaluation pré-formative à réaliser 2 jours ouvrés avant le début de la formation
Evaluation par le formateur oralement chaque jour et auto-évaluation formalisée via l'espace apprenant en ligne